From the article: "The final Tumbleweed Rover is envisioned as a lightweight, roughly 40-kilogram (88 pound) device that can serve multiple roles as an independent robotic explorer"

I didn't even know they were already doing full-scale testing on this approach!

The idea is not new: build a (cheap) wind-blown structure with a science-package and let it roam free...

The tests were 'real-life' under quite severe conditions in Greenland and Antarctica, and promise a new low-cost approach of travelling around other planetary bodies with an atmosphere (errr... Mars, I'd say!)
